KENORA – In the afternoon on March 10, OPP was conducting a RIDE program near Norman Drive when a driver was pulled over to provide a breath sample.
OPP stated that the driver was impaired by alcohol.
As a result, a 38-year-old from Kenora has been arrested and charged with impaired driving and two counts of driving while under suspension.
The accused has been released from custody and is scheduled to appear before the court on April 4.
